The Chicago Terminal Railroad is a switching and terminal railroad operating over former Milwaukee Road/Canadian Pacific and Chicago and North Western/Union Pacific trackage in northern Illinois. The railroad began Chicago Terminal Railroad's operations on January 2, 2007. The railroad rosters a total of three locomotive unChicago Terminal Railroad's, all of EMD design. The C&E Line A former Milwaukee Road branch line in the city of Chicago, this was the first route acquired by the CTM. An EMD SW8 is the locomotive assigned to this line, which serves regular three customers in the Goose Island industrial area.
